Incident Summary:

10/25/2015: Assailants stormed the main prison in Aden city, Adan governorate, Yemen. There were no reported casualties, although a prisoner was freed during the attack. No group claimed responsibility for the incident; however, sources suspected that Al-Qaida in the Arabian Peninsula (AQAP) was involved.
